EMI Locker connects every part of the device financing chain. From the moment a retailer onboards to the moment a customer's device is locked for non-payment, every step is automated, tracked, and visible to the right level of the hierarchy.
Admins create the top-level hierarchy. SuperDistributors, Distributors, and SalesPersons each register under their respective parent. Retailers can self-register directly or be created by their parent. Every new account requires parent approval before activation — ensuring no unauthorized access enters the network.
Keys are the unit of operation in EMI Locker. Admin generates keys (free). Keys flow down the hierarchy through a structured request-and-approval process. Each seller sets their own per-key price, records the transfer, and tracks payment via the wallet. Keys can also be returned up the chain if unused.
Child submits request with quantity and payment details → parent reviews → approves or rejects → keys transfer automatically on approval.
Child requests return of unused keys → parent approves → keys transfer back up. Optional buyback payment recorded in wallet. Full audit trail maintained.
Dashboard shows key availability in traffic-light format: 6+ keys (green), 1–5 keys (yellow), 0 keys (red — purchase required immediately).
The customer downloads the EMI Locker Android app. The retailer assigns a key to the customer. The customer registers their device using that key — either by scanning a QR code or entering the key manually. Once registered, the key is permanently consumed and the device enters the monitoring system. No factory reset required, no Accessibility Service abuse — EMI Locker uses the proper Device Policy Controller (DPC) API.
The retailer tracks each device's EMI status from their dashboard. Payment due dates, installment amounts, payment history, and outstanding balance are all visible per device. When a payment is missed, the retailer can send an EMI reminder or trigger a device lock — all from the web panel.
Firebase push notifications alert the customer on EMI due dates automatically. No manual outreach required.
Retailer triggers lock from panel. Device receives command via FCM. Lock screen appears with the custom message set by the retailer. Device is unusable until unlocked.
Once payment is confirmed, retailer sends unlock command. Device unlocks within seconds. Customer gets instant access back.
Every key purchase automatically creates a wallet entry. The buyer sees it as a payable; the seller sees it as a receivable. Partial payments, credit transactions, and full settlements are all tracked. Payment references (UPI, bank transfer, cash) are recorded. The end-of-day position is visible instantly — total collectible, total payable, and net outstanding.
